FastLabel Joins ugo to Build Data Infrastructure for Physical AI

FastLabel has entered a partnership with ugo to support data production and operations infrastructure for physical AI. FastLabel will provide its Data Factory Operations solution for VTLA model development under GENIAC, a national project run by METI and NEDO, and for ugo Physical AI Fabric, which began rollout on Wednesday, September 16. The GENIAC project aims to autonomize contact-rich manufacturing assembly work using a dual-arm semi-humanoid robot.

The GENIAC project selected under METI and NEDO targets contact-rich manufacturing assembly work using a dual-arm semi-humanoid robot, and FastLabel's Data Factory Operations will handle data collection, quality control, and the operational infrastructure that feeds real-world data back into model improvement. The two companies previously worked together on robot foundation model development under the AWS Japan Physical AI Development Support Program. ugo Physical AI Fabric covers robot hardware, data collection, model development, and real-world verification.
